How to set your watch face ahead of the actual time You can set the time shown on your watch face to appear ahead of the actual time. Your alarms, notifications, World Clock, and other times will still match the actual time. Open the Settings app on your watch, then tap Clock. Tap +0 min. Now scroll down and tap on the Wake Duration option.To award Stand credit, Apple Watch aims to identify when you have stood up and moved around for at least one minute during any given hour. The credit can only be earned once within each hour of the day. Create a Photos face on your iPhone: Open ...To set the clock on the Apple Watch ahead, press the Digital Crown on your Apple Watch. From the apps list, select the Settings app. Here, scroll down and select the "Clock" option. Now, tap the "+0" button. You can now turn the Digital Crown to set the time forward. You can set the watch forward between 1 and 60 minutes.Tap My Watch, tap Family Watches, then tap a watch. Tap Done, then tap Schooltime. Turn on Schooltime, then tap Edit Schedule.
